What is it with D16 trannies?!?!?! I just blew another tranny friday night! I just found out today, puttig new axles in, the drivers side wouldn't go in, so I stuck my finger in the tranny and felt the gear loose in the tranny! I have 21K miles on my DX and it's the third tranny down the drain. My stock one blew diff, another lost about every syncro, and now this BS. This time it broke off the line on 24.5X7.5@13 m/t slicks, some big *****, I only got one pass out of them bogged launching too low and hit 14.006@99, when I bog on my other slicks I usually don't hit more than 95MPH, so I know the bigger slicks will do me better with a harder, non breaking launch. Which tranny of the D-series madness is the strongest? I have 95 Si/EX tranny now. Thanks

94 si HB sohc.... the reason y the d16y8 tranny are better then the d16z6 is because the d16y8 *newer model* come with a double bearing and the d16z6 come with one.
